Mexico high schoolers take up arms after village kidnappings

Acapulco, Mexico Reuters A volunteer police force in rural Mexico that says it has been overwhelmed by local kidnappings has recruited schoolchildren as young as 12 to join its ranks, the latest sign of how some parts of the country are struggling to cope with organised crime. Nearly 100 dead or missing in Mexico from hurricane, food and water worries persist

Juan Gregorio Torres walks through the rubble of his house, in the aftermath of Hurricane Otis, in the Progreso neighbourhood in Acapulco, Mexico, on 30th October, 2023

Acapulso, Mexico Reuters The number of people dead and missing due to Hurricane Otis, a Category 5 storm which hammered the Mexican Pacific resort city of Acapulco last week, has risen to nearly 100, authorities in the state of Guerrero said on Monday. Mexico’s ex top prosecutor arrested on disappearance charges in missing students case

Mexico Jesus Murillo 2014

Mexico City, MexicoReuters Mexican former Attorney General Jesus Murillo has been arrested on charges of forced disappearance, torture and obstruction of justice in the 2014 disappearance of 43 students, Mexican officials said on Friday. Bloody Mexican election campaign exposes chronic security woes

Mexico election violence1

Mexico City, MexicoReuters Abel Murrieta was handing out campaign flyers on the street this month when a gunman shot him in broad daylight at point-blank range, making him the latest candidate murdered in one of the bloodiest election campaigns in Mexico’s recent history. Christians call for investigation into murders of Mexican priests

BosNewsLife (with reporting by STEFAN J BOS) Mexican authorities are under increasing pressure to investigate the murders of two Roman Catholic priests after a prosecutor suggested that the clergy’s deaths could be linked to their association with organised crime. Two priests murdered in Mexico as gang attacks against religious leaders continue

World Watch Monitor Two priests were shot dead while travelling on the Iguala-Taxco highway of Mexico’s notorious Guerrero state early on Monday. Fr Germain Muñiz Garcia and Fr Iván Añorve Jaimes, from a church in Veracruz state, were reported killed by the Catholic News Agency. Their attackers fled the scene.
